Azure Data Studio – a cross-platform client tool with hybrid and poly cloud capabilities - now brings KQL experiences for modern data professionals. In this episode with Julie Koesmarno, she will show KQL magic in Notebooks and the native KQL experiences – all in Azure Data Studio. You'll also learn more about the use cases for KQL experiences in Azure Data Studio and our roadmap.
